PIO – Invesco Global Water ETF. The Invesco Global Water ETF (PIO) focuses more on large-caps than CGW. It has 45 holdings from around the world. The fund has roughly $200M in assets and seeks to track the Nasdaq OMX Global Water Index. PIO has an expense ratio of 0.75%.15 thg 12, 2022 ... You could start your search for a manufacturer at this online platform . Start-up Costs.Australia manages to combine extreme water scarcity with billions of dollars in trading turnover. Aboriginal people have been locked out of that lucrative market. Their water holdings have decreased 20% since 2009, according to a Bloomberg Green analysis in collaboration with researcher Lana Hartwig, leaving them with just 0.2% of the total.
